School Highlights

Alaska Christian College serves 78 students (91% of students are full-time).
Minority enrollment is 56% of the student body (majority Black and Hispanic), which is less than the state average of 79%.

The student population of Alaska Christian College has grown by 100% over five years.
The Alaska Christian College diversity score of 0.65 is less than the state average of 0.74. The school's diversity has stayed relatively flat over five years.
